Transaction 91bc89461262904cc90da8107bea62de00b1789214856710e6c313b38de08231

3 Input
2 Outputs
  • 91bc89461262904cc90da8107bea62de00b1789214856710e6c313b38de08231:0
  • value  73515
    address  1KRmdGSGZU2XbnqwD1xVdnsNUidvUfDfe
  • 91bc89461262904cc90da8107bea62de00b1789214856710e6c313b38de08231:1
  • value  2559118
    address  36m24u2nid5mWzN9DiCwVFkrTNHDFjudk2